Shoe: DUNE
Love this sleek, dark tipped formal DUNE shoe. With autumn and winter approaching it is only necessary to have at least one pair of a rich colored oxford. In terms of styling I would pair it with a dark blue skinny suit, white shirt, possibly a leather briefcase that emulates the color of these, and Ray Ban aviators for some attitude. I would like to stress the fact that certain types of trousers may not be adequate for a 'pointer' shoe such as this...when wearing an oxford with a less-round tip, in my opinion, it's more beneficial to sport a skinnier trouser to achieve the sleek look all the way down to your toes!

Shoe: Cagney Formal Oxford
I call this...The Dark Knight! They're saying it's all about brown this season but we all know that having one pair of black oxfords is crucial and a rule of thumb despite what the trends say. This shoe would go great with a grey 3-piece suit, white shirt underneath the grey vest, black Michael Kors watch, an black ombre DITA shades. Making a statement would be easy! oh and slick back that hair!
